Modifies provisions relating to the St. Louis board of police commissioners

HB 3066 modifies St. Louis police compensation and funding rules. It requires the city council to appropriate at least 22-25% of general revenue for police funding (increasing annually), excludes pension costs from this calculation. The bill mandates overtime pay at 1.5x regular rate for patrolmen and sergeants working over 40 hours, allows a $360 annual allowance for non-uniformed officers, and establishes academic/leadership bonuses up to 10% of salary. These provisions directly affect St. Louis police officers (from probationary to sergeant rank) and the Board of Police Commissioners.

What changed between versions

Introduced House Committee Substitute · 2 edits
MINOR
The bill was renumbered from 'Introduced' to 'House Committee Substitute' and updated the bill number from 6475H.01I to 6475H.02C. The substantive content regarding police funding percentages and overtime compensation rules remained unchanged, with only minor formatting adjustments to the text.
TECHNICAL

Bill number and version identifier changed from 'Introduced' to 'House Committee Substitute' (6475H.02C), indicating legislative progress.

Minor text formatting adjustments in subsection 12 regarding officer rank eligibility for additional compensation, with bracketed deletions and insertions that do not alter substantive requirements.
